Map Talent is seeking a Project Director in Willenhall to lead a £100m high-rise residential project in Birmingham City Centre. This position requires a seasoned professional with proven experience in delivering large-scale developments, managing senior teams, and ensuring project goals are met.
The role offers a competitive salary of £120,000 to £130,000 along with an attractive benefits package and future career progression opportunities within a respected contractor.
